The video explores the history and treatment of seizures, from ancient beliefs to modern medicine. It discusses the evolution of understanding seizures, from Hippocrates' identification of the brain as the source to 19th-century discoveries about neurons. The video highlights advancements in treatments, including medications and surgeries, while acknowledging ongoing challenges in understanding seizure pathology. It concludes with practical first aid advice for assisting someone experiencing a seizure.
